Finding a Landscaper in Manchester
Manchester's gardens benefit from the region's high rainfall, making it a genuinely excellent city for planting-led landscaping. The suburbs of Didsbury, Altrincham, and Hale boast generous rear gardens where full design-and-build landscaping projects are common. Closer to the city centre, smaller courtyard and roof terrace gardens are popular, with Manchester's landscape professionals increasingly skilled in compact, low-maintenance urban schemes. The city also has a strong community of RHS-affiliated gardeners and Chelsea Flower Show alumni running boutique design practices.
What to Expect on Price
A full rear garden makeover in Manchester — clearance, paving, borders, lawn, and basic planting — typically costs £4,000–£12,000 depending on size and specification. Natural stone patio installation runs £90–£160 per square metre supplied and laid, which is notably lower than London pricing. Artificial lawn installation costs £50–£85 per square metre. Garden design fees from an independent designer range from £800 to £2,500 for a residential scheme. Fencing replacement (close-board panels, concrete posts) typically costs £80–£150 per metre installed.
Tips for Hiring
Manchester's heavy rainfall means that drainage is a critical consideration in any hard landscaping project — insist on a properly specified sub-base and confirm the gradient of any new paving. Poorly drained patios and paths are among the most common landscaping complaints in the North West. Check that your landscaper carries public liability insurance, particularly for work involving boundary walls, fences, or near neighbouring property. For planting-focused projects, look for Association of Professional Landscapers (APL) membership or RHS-qualified designers who understand what will thrive in Manchester's Atlantic climate.
